We offer comprehensive Peptide Analysis Services to ensure the highest quality and accuracy for your research needs. Our advanced analytical techniques and expert team guarantee the precise characterization and validation of peptides.
Our Analytical Services include Mass Spectrometry (MS), which provides detailed information about the molecular weight and sequence of peptides. This application is essential for confirming peptide identity and purity.
High-performance liquid Chromatography (HPLC) to separate, identify, and quantify components in peptide mixtures. It is an application used for purity assessment and peptide quantification.
Amino Acid Analysis to determine the composition and quantity of amino acids in peptides. An application critical for confirming the sequence and integrity of synthetic peptides.
Circular Dichroism (CD) Spectroscopy to analyze the secondary structure of peptides. It also studies peptide folding, stability, and conformational change. Peptide mapping provides a comprehensive profile of peptide fragments and verifies the correct assembly of peptide sequences.
